How It Works
The new Audi car key operates utilizing sophisticated innovation that is developed for both convenience and security. The key communicates wirelessly with the car's electronic systems, including numerous technologies such as RFID (Radio-Frequency Identification) and Bluetooth.
Proximity Detection: The key can find when it is near the automobile, enabling users to open the doors without physically pressing any buttons.
Encrypted Communication: The key uses encryption procedures to make sure a safe connection to the automobile, making it resistant to indicate interception and hacking.
Mobile App Synchronization: By utilizing the myAudi app, motorists can manage different car functions directly from their smartphones, such as checking tire pressure, finding the car in a parking lot, and handling lorry settings.

Prospective Drawbacks
Despite its outstanding abilities, the new Audi car key may not be perfect for everyone. Some users may experience downsides, such as:
- Dependence on Batteries: If the key's battery passes away, accessing the vehicle can become an inconvenience.
- Malfunctions: Electronic keys can in some cases malfunction or miscommunicate with the car.
- Cost of Replacement: The advanced technology behind these keys can make replacements significantly more expensive compared to traditional keys.

Often Asked Questions about the New Audi Car Key
1. How do I replace the battery in my Audi car key?
Replacing the battery in an Audi car key generally involves opening the key fob with a little screwdriver and swapping the old battery for a new one of the very same type. It's recommended to consult your car's owner handbook for particular instructions.
2. Can I still utilize a conventional key if my car key fob dies?

4. Is it possible to program extra keys for my Audi?
Yes, additional keys can be set at a licensed Audi dealership. This procedure generally needs an existing key and will be done using specialized diagnostic equipment.
5. What functions work with the myAudi app?
The myAudi app allows users to gain access to various functions, consisting of remote locking/unlocking, lorry status checks (like fuel level and tire pressure), navigation support, and remote start capabilities for suitable designs.
